A successful shower installment calls for cautious preparation as well as a lot of work. In many cases, you will require to do 3 sorts of jobs: mounting wall surfaces, mounting the plumbing, and finishing walls.
Preparation
Firstly, you should decide on the type of shower that you wish to install. It is essential to ascertain whether the chosen shower is capable of managing particular systems and also can manage a secure degree of water with the central heating boiler. A lot of shower systems nowadays are designed to be versatile to different water pressures (such as stored warm water and also cool keys).
It is likewise crucial to consider the water pressure and the preparation of the piping and also drain for the shower
Different Kinds Of Shower Units
- Push-on Mixer: The hose and spray parts of the push-on mixer shower device can be attached to the bathroom tap based on your need, as well as the water temperature level can be readjusted by means of the taps. Push-on mixers are cheap and exceptionally basic to set up. However, although the tube link is easy, it is easily displaced. Furthermore, it is troublesome to adjust the temperature level.
- Bath/Shower Mixer: The pipe as well as spray of this type of shower are incorporated with a bath mixer tap, as well as the temperature can be readjusted via the bath taps. It is a really low-cost option and also no additional plumbing is involved. Nonetheless, the bath/shower mixers likewise suffer from bothersome temperature control options.
- Guidebook Mixer: The hose pipe and spray of a hands-on mixer shower unit are a part of the wall system and the cold and hot water materials are attached to a single valve The temperature level and stress of the water are controlled via either one or a range of handles (in much more pricey showers). Although temperature control is a lot easier in hands-on mixer kinds, they are a lot more expensive than the formerly mentioned mixers. They likewise require additional plumbing of hot and cold water pipelines.
- Thermostatic Mixer: The hose as well as spray of this shower kind are a part of the wall surface unit as well as the hot and cold water materials are attached to a single shutoff here as well. It is full with a built-in stabiliser to self-adjust the water temperature level and to avoid it from becoming as well warm. One of the greatest benefits of a thermostatic mixer shower type consists of convenient temperature control. Nonetheless, it is the most costly of the various mixer options.
- Power Shower: A power shower is a solitary device containing an effective electrical pump that is capable of changing both the water stress and temperature. This sort of shower can be fitted if there is water supply from a cold water cistern as well as a warm water cyndrical tube. A power shower makes the adjustment of both pressure as well as temperature very easy. On the other hand, it disagrees for water heated directly by the shower or where the water is provided by a mix boiler under mains pressure.
- Electric Shower: An electrical shower is plumbed right into a mains cold water supply and it heats up the water electrically. It is necessary to keep in mind that for this shower kind to be installed, the mains pressure requires to be at the very least 0.7 kg/sq centimeters (10lb/sq in). The device permits the temperature and stress to be adjusted through a handle. Versions with temperature level stabilisers are much better as they remain unaffected by other taps somewhere else being used within the family. A significant downside of electrical showers is that the control knob only allows for the option of high temperatures at less pressure, or lower temperatures at a greater pressure. This is problematic in the winter when the spray is often weak and the mains water is colder. However, this problem is tackled in some models which are available with a winter/summer setting.
Method
Depending on the type of shower you wish to install, the shower head must either be fitted in order to avoid its contact with the water in the bathroom below or the base tray, or it should have a check valve.
Before starting, it is advisable to mark the placements of the shower head as well as control, and also to intend the pipe-work entailed. In addition, the drain system to eliminate the waste water will need to be intended. Both placements of the wire path as well as the shower switch will certainly additionally require to be thought about if an instant or electric shower device is being mounted.
Utilize the direction guide provided with the shower device to fit the shower control.Before fitting the pipelines that will provide the water to the shower system, it is essential to cut off the water. In order to shield the pipelines, they ought to be given a water-proof covering as well as also fitted with isolating shutoffs. The pipelines can then be buried right into the wall surface as well as glued over to neaten the overall look.
Fit the base tray, shower head, and also installations.
Link the primary shower control to the pipelines that will certainly be supplying the water (This may call for a women screw string adapter).
Reconnect the supply of water and examination the pipelines for any type of leaks, as some might need tightening.
If you are installing an electric shower, keep in mind to switch off the electricity supply prior to making any type of electrical connections. Once these connections have actually been made (there ought to be guidance within the user's manual), the power supply can be switched back on.
Readjusting Water Stress to Fit Your Shower
The cold water reservoir can be raised to a higher height (occasionally as low as 150mm (6inches)) by fitting a strong wooden assistance below it - possibly made up of struts as well as blockboards. If you pick this choice, the main and also circulation pipelines will additionally have to be raised to meet the brand-new height of the reservoir.
Additionally, a booster pump (a solitary pump or a dual/twin pump) can be fitted. Whichever kind is chosen, it needs to be connected right into the power supply in order to operate.
Piping and also Drain
It is best to use 15mm size supply pipes, as well as make the runs to the shower as brief and straight as feasible so as to preserve maximum stress and reduce warmth loss. Additionally, by reducing the use of elbow joints for pipeline edges, you can decrease the resistance in the flow of the water. You can achieve this by bending the pipelines rather.
The Majority Of Common Mistakes
- Breaching or ignoring local code limitations.
- Making use of pipes that are also small.
- Attaching copper to galvanized without utilizing a brass or dielectric suitable in between the two.
- Not utilizing tape or pipeline substance at threaded joints.
- Not leveling your fixtures when mounting them.
- Not mounting an air gap filling for fixtures.
- Reducing supply stub outs also brief to install the shutoff valves onto after the completed wall surface remains in area.
- Not properly aligning tubing right into fittings or stop valves. (Requiring the nut onto the compression ring at an angle when the tubes goes to an angle will certainly trigger a leakage.).
- When transforming the water back on in your house, constantly run the outside hose valve or flush your bathrooms to hemorrhage dust and also air from the lines. This particles can create problems in your sink faucets and other plumbing trim.
Most Popular Shower Enclosure Options to Upgrade Your Bathroom
Frameless Shower Enclosures
Switching to a frameless shower enclosure can instantly add a modern feel to your bathroom. This type of shower enclosure eliminates the visual obstruction of frames, providing a seamless flow using fully customisable glass.
Since they are fully customisable, it fits all sizes and shapes of your bathroom space. You can also design it in a way suitable for an expansive spa shower.
In-line Shower Options
Another popular shower enclosure option you can use to upgrade your bathroom is an in-line shower. This type of shower installs a shower glass in-line with an adjacent wall, keeping water within the shower area.
You can have two options for in-line showers: hinged doors and sliding doors. An in-line shower with hinged doors allows you to have one glass shower door mounted on one side and open the door outwards. Meanwhile, in-line showers with sliding doors will enable you to save space but are more expensive.
Semi-Frameless Shower Enclosures
The semi-frameless shower enclosure is also an excellent shower enclosure option as it reduces the possibility of mould. Since the glass door is frameless, there’s no way soap and water will be stuck on it. But to ensure that there’s no way for mould to flourish in your bathroom, choose frameless shower enclosures instead.
Semi-frameless shower enclosures are the ideal choice if you adore the design of frameless showers but would prefer a more affordable solution. These types of shower enclosures have a range of options available by the glass manufacturing process in accordance with various height specifications.
You can also customise this type of shower enclosure. However, your options might be limited because of the standard sizes and heights.
Glass Block Shower Enclosure
If you don’t want a bathroom door and walk-in glass shower enclosures are not an option either, a glass block shower enclosure is for you. Glass blocks will allow your bathroom to access maximum daylight while having the privacy it offers. Also, glass block enclosures might require a bit more effort to clean than other enclosures, but they are durable and versatile options.
You can also be creative when using glass blocks for your bathroom. Since this type of shower enclosure is made of small glass blocks, you can easily create a unique shower enclosure shape. There are many options for thickness, styles, and colours, too.
